Set amongst acres of vineyards, olive groves and Tuscan forests yet only a short Piaggio ride from Florence's bustling piazza's lies the serene 16th Century Villa Mangiacane, a 26 room blissful luxury boutique bolthole with the ambience and comfort of an informal private home.

A mix of elegance and charm, Villa Mangiacane offers the best of Tuscany and is a feast for all the senses. Indulge in the Taste of oil pressed from the olives of nearby trees and authentic regional recipes accompanied by a glass of the hotel's very own vintage. Marvel at frescoes painted by Michaelangelo himself and be enchanted by the villa's breathtaking views. With nothing to Hear but birdsong and the occasional splash of water from one of the hotel's three swimming pools, you will soon see for yourself that Villa Mangiacane is the perfect place to unwind. And for the final Touch, enjoy holistic relaxation at the Nadushka spa and wellness area where the Smell of fragrant plants and herbs from the Chianti countryside will work their magic and soothe both body and mind. For those with more than relaxation in mind, Villa Mangiacane can arrange a number of ways to explore the region, from helicopter wine tours and hot air balloon rides at dawn to hiking through hill-top towns and gentle bike rides to forgotten castles. In-house art exhibitions are the perfect way to while away the afternoon whilst cooking lessons in the Olive Oil kitchen will allow you to take a taste of Villa Mangiacane back home. Situated on over 600 acres of rolling hills, located seven miles south of Florence, this luxury hotel, built during the Renaissance for the Machiavelli family overlooks the city of Florence, the estate's vineyards and Tuscan countryside. The Nadushka Spa features products from Officina de Tornabuoni and four decorated private treatment rooms. Officina de Tornabuoni has been creating their luxurious line of products since 1843. A three-night spa packages begin at 850 euros ($1,329) for a double room or 2,100 euros ($3,282) for a suite, including breakfast and multiple treatments. The hotel is comprised of a total of 26 rooms and suites, some featuring private terraces overlooking the Tuscan countryside and plunge pools. The restaurant offers both indoor and al fresco dining set amidst an herb garden and the freshest ingredients from the region, all prepared by Chef Massimo Bocus. In addition to the indoor pool at the spa, there are two outdoor swimming pools available in during fine weather.
